I asked OnSemi, and they have 5mA and 10mA variants on the road map.
With LED efficiency climbing, lower currents are a trend, and I could
also see applications that use 5mA as a base current (Zero EMI), and
then
Dims using a higher current unit as well

Only feature they lack is a reverse-battery blocking ability...

On Semi have released some low cost, constant current regulators that
target LED drive,
but have many more applications

http://www.onsemi.com/PowerSolutions/newsItem.do?article=2094

Starting at $0.0545/10K, these are not the usual 'niche price
nonsense' seen on other
current regulator 2 terminal devices 'diodes'.

Right now in 20/25/30mA, hopefully they can do 5/10/15mA too, soon...
